LAWRENCEVILLE - Gwinnett Technical College's air conditioning technology program has received national accreditation status, college officials announced Friday.
The Partnership for Air-Conditioning, Heating and Refrigeration Accreditation, an independent organization that is a partnership between the heating, ventilation, air-conditioning and refrigeration educators and industry, awards programs that has met or exceeded industry standards. The accreditation is effective for five years, a news release states. Students in Gwinnett Tech's air conditioning technology program prepare for a career in the air conditioning service field by learning about theory and practical application. The diploma program, which has classes in the day and evening as well as hybrid classes offered online and in the classroom, can be completed in four quarters.
